Side-by-side: Heuvelton vs its climate twin
Top match: Swanton, VT
| Month | Heuvelton | Swanton | ||||
|---|---|---|---|---|---|---|
| High | Low | Precip | High | Low | Precip | |
| January | 25.9°F | 7.8°F | 2.76 in | 25.1°F | 8.2°F | 2.12 in |
| February | 28.5°F | 9.4°F | 1.79 in | 28.5°F | 10.4°F | 1.85 in |
| March | 38.1°F | 19.5°F | 2.58 in | 36.8°F | 20.0°F | 2.63 in |
| April | 52.2°F | 33.8°F | 3.04 in | 52.0°F | 33.4°F | 3.23 in |
| May | 66.3°F | 46.5°F | 3.11 in | 65.7°F | 46.2°F | 3.24 in |
| June | 75.5°F | 55.7°F | 4.13 in | 74.4°F | 55.8°F | 4.11 in |
| July | 79.7°F | 61.2°F | 3.86 in | 79.4°F | 60.9°F | 4.10 in |
| August | 78.8°F | 58.9°F | 3.65 in | 77.2°F | 58.9°F | 3.74 in |
| September | 71.2°F | 50.4°F | 4.03 in | 69.4°F | 51.0°F | 3.93 in |
| October | 57.1°F | 39.9°F | 3.90 in | 56.1°F | 39.7°F | 3.86 in |
| November | 44.5°F | 28.7°F | 3.10 in | 44.0°F | 29.5°F | 2.86 in |
| December | 32.2°F | 17.6°F | 3.26 in | 32.3°F | 17.8°F | 2.62 in |

How this is computed
Each city is represented by a 24-dimensional vector: 12 monthly average temperatures and 12 monthly average precipitations. Each dimension is z-score normalized across the population of US cities, so that temperature variance and precipitation variance contribute proportionally. Distance between cities is Euclidean.
